Learning style has been considered as one of determining factors for learning processes. This study aimed at observing the correlation between students’ learning style and performance of Nigerian students in biology. The sample of this study consisted of 100 students which were randomly selected from the secondary schools in Ifelodun LGA, Kwara State, Nigeria. The two validated instrument used for data collection were Grasha & Reichmann’s Student Learning Scale and VAK/VARK Learning Style. The data gained were analyzed using percentage, Pearson correlation, and Chi-Square test. The study findings indicated that: (i) there was a negative correlation between students’ academic performance and visual (-0.061) and kinesthetic learning style (-0.50), as well as positive correlation between the performance and auditory learning style (0.108). (ii) There were no significant differences between the study of learning styles, either visual (t(99) = 1.60, p = 0.11), auditory (t(99) = 1.33, p = 0.18), or kinesthetic (t(99) = 0.59, p = 0.55), of male and female biology students’ performance. Thus, it is suggested that teachers choose the most proper learning methods which accommodate the students’ need based on their learning styles.
The study was carried out on the availability of laboratory facilities in teaching of Basic Science on the Students’ academic performance in Upper Basic Schools, Kwara State, Nigeria. This target population for the study was all Basic Science Teachers in Kwara State, Nigeria, four hundred and sixty-nine (469) Public Upper Basic Schools and three hundred and sixty two (362) private schools are available in the study area. The researcher designed teachers' questionnaire and was administered to two hundred and thirty six (236) Basic science teachers that were selected from forty-seven Upper Basic Schools (47) from both public and private schools in Kwara State. Researcher-designed validated questionnaire was used to extract data from the respondents on the teachers 'influence on the performance of students in Upper Basic Schools. Three research questions were raised with two hypotheses which were tested. Percentage and t-test statistics were used to analyze the facts collected. The finding showed that influence of Basic science teachers on the performance of students in Upper Basic Schools in Kwara State, Nigeria was significantly. It was also significant based on gender and on year teaching experience of Basic science teachers. According to the findings, it is suggested that; the educational authorities and the school system should encourage the use of available resources by providing for them, the necessary materials that will influence Basic Science performance and enhance students learning. Basic Science teachers should re-assess their classroom instructional practice because there is a need for them to shift from instructional practice that will give the male and female teachers’ equal opportunities to excel in instructional activities. The less-experienced Basic Science teachers should be allowed for cognate experience and help encourage the experience to acquire more experience.
Instructional resources play an important role in conducting high quality education. This research assessed the availability and utilization of instructional resources in Moro Local Government Area (LGA) of Kwara State, Nigeria. Descriptive survey research was adopted for the study. A total of sixty (60) Biology teachers were randomly sampled from eighteen (18) schools in Moro Local Government Area Kwara State. Three research questions and two hypotheses guided this study. Questionnaire was used as an instrument for data collection and the data was analysed using simple percentage, ANOVA and t-test. The results of the study revealed that instructional resources for teaching Biology were not available in most senior secondary schools in Moro LGA of Kwara State. As high as 51% Biology teachers’ ultilized available instructional resources. Teachers’ academic qualification significantly influences their use of instructional resources for teaching Biology and there was no significant influence of school type in the use of instructional resources in teaching Biology. Recommendations made were that the government should provide more equipment for the schools for effective teaching and learning Biology, teachers should be encouraged to use Biology laboratory equipment, and in-service teachers training should be encouraged to improve their qualification.
The low learning outcomes of students caused by the underutilization of science laboratory facilities in some Kwara State Upper Basic Schools need to reveal. Thus, this research aimed 1) to analyze the effect of science laboratory utilization by the teachers and their experience on the students' learning outcomes, 2) to analyze the effect of science laboratory utilization by male and female teachers on the students learning outcomes, and 3) to analyze the effect of science laboratory utilization by experienced teachers to the students' learning outcomes. It is ex post facto research with multiple linear regression analysis due to its two independent variables. This research took both public and private upper primary school teachers in Kwara State, Nigeria, as the population. Forty-seven Public and Private Upper Basic Schools in all parts of the state are taken as samples randomly in this research. There were 100 basic science teachers taken as respondents. This research reported that 1) teachers’ utilization of science laboratory based on gender and experience in teaching science simultaneously influence students' learning outcomes with value Sig. 0,00 < 0,05, 2) the utilization of the science laboratory by the male and female teachers did not significantly influence the students' learning outcomes, with value Sig. Equal variances assumed 0,017 < 0,05, and 3) the utilization of a science laboratory by experienced teachers in teaching basic science significantly influenced one student’s learning outcomes.
High achievement especially in Biology is usually enhanced by proper Biology laboratory practical. However, it is assumed that most Biology teachers resort strictly to the use of theoretical method in teaching. This has constantly led to poor performance of students in the Senior Secondary School Certificate Examination across Nigeria. Therefore, this study investigated the statistical analysis on influence of Biology laboratory practical on students’ academic performance of Senior Secondary Students in Ilorin East, Kwara State, Nigeria. The study was a descriptive survey type. One hundred and twenty (120) students were sampled for the study using proportionate and simple random sampling technique in Ilorin East L.G.A, Kwara State, Nigeria. A researched designed questionnaire was used to accumulate information from respondents. Three research questions and two research hypotheses formulated were tested using percentage, mean, frequency count and independent t. test and ANOVA at 0.05alpha level of significant. The result of findings revealed that Biology laboratory practical has a great influence on senior secondary school students' academic performance and also on the level of understanding and retention capabilities of students but there was no significant influence of Biology laboratory practical on students’ academic performance based on gender but not was significant based on class size
